Health-care transformation must be built around community needs

High-performing health systems share six key levers focused on the lived experiences of patients and those delivering care, and they can be replicated across the country.
There is no shortage of good ideas, pilot projects, or case studies that showcase excellence in care, like the work being done at Edmonton’s Glenrose Rehabilitation Hospital, writes Jennifer Zelmer.
